I saw Congressman Wexler (sp?) of Florida on one of the shows.. And it was just unreal listening to how hard he's been trying to have some sort of paper trail established in his state.
It was the most mind-boggling thing I have ever heard. He said that EVERYTHING... EVERY SINGLE MEASURE he has brought to Jeb Bush has been ignored and rejected.
Over the past few years, he's submitted every idea under the sun to Jeb. After having everything rejected, he said his final plea was to simply set up a way of having voters submit to an exit poll.
He suggested ways of making it so that it was completely anonymous. Voters wouldn't have to verbally release any information, and it would take only seconds to have them document their presidential selection.
For some reason, they REJECTED anything that would leave documentation of any sort. They asked him (Woofwoof or whoever it was) why the Fla. Governor wouldn't approve something like that which seemed so easy and so reasonable.
The look on Wexler's face right then would have broken your heart. ..."He refused.. He refused everything. He gave no reason"
Wexler spent years trying desperately to ensure that nothing like 2000 ever occurred again. And said in the end, they're facing the ultimate nightmare.
